SATURDAY, MAY 31, 2008FIRST LOOKSFIRST LOOK: OMEGA: THE UNKNOWN #9Omega: The Unknown #9 will arrive in stores on June 4 from Marvel Comics. The issue is written by Jonathan Lethem and Karl Rusnak, with art and cover by Farel Dalrymple and Paul Hornschemeier.
Here's how Marvel describes the issue:
"In the climax of the saga of Omega versus the robot horde, a battle extraordinaire which will leave all our heroes changed, and one of them really and truly dead. The greatest rooftop performance since the Beatles' 'Let It Be'."
Omega: The Unknown #9 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.99.
FIRST LOOK: SCREAM QUEEN #1Scream Queen #1 will arrive in stores on June 4 from Boom! Studios. The issue is written by Brendan Hay, with art by Nate Watson.
Here's how
Boom! describes the issue:
"Welcome to Rumson! Where high school life involves working at the mall and includes the normal characters of porn-starved pervs, bitchy princesses, football jocks, and everyone you used to hang out with. Except for Wrighty, the shambling, macabre mockery of a man who brings terror to the town of Rumson and leaves blood in his wake. But when he sets his sights on Molly, beauty queen of Rumson High, shešs going to be more than he can handle!"
Scream Queen #1 will be 24 pages and will cost $3.99.
